Nicolae Paulescu
Nicolae Paulescu (October 30, 1869 – July 17, 1931) was a Romanian physiologist, professor of medicine, and the discoverer of insulin. He is also notable for his teaming up with the anti-Semitic professor A.C. Cuza and influencing Corneliu Zelea Codreanu.
